Spotting Letdown Games in College Sports

College sports are known for their unpredictability, excitement, and sheer passion displayed by young athletes striving to make their mark. Every season brings intense rivalries, underdog stories, and moments of sheer brilliance that captivate fans and followers alike. However, amid this spectacle, there is a phenomenon that tends to disrupt the expected flow of competition—letdown games. These are games where a highly favored team unexpectedly underperforms, often losing or barely scraping by against an opponent they were expected to dominate. Recognizing letdown games is crucial for analysts, fans, and even teams themselves, as it sheds light on psychological, physical, and situational factors that influence athletic performance beyond mere skill and talent. At its core, a letdown game occurs when a team, coming off a significant win or an emotionally charged contest, fails to maintain their peak level of focus, intensity, or preparation in the subsequent matchup. This drop-off can happen at any point in a season but is especially common after marquee victories or major rivalries, where the emotional and physical toll can affect players’ readiness. Understanding why these letdowns happen requires delving into the human elements of sports, including motivation, mindset, fatigue, and external distractions, all of which interact in complex ways.
One of the primary causes of letdown games is the natural emotional and psychological high that follows a major win. When a team achieves a hard-fought victory, especially against a top opponent or in a high-stakes game, players and coaches may unconsciously ease off in the following contest. The adrenaline surge that fueled their prior success often dissipates, leading to reduced intensity and less sharpness in execution. This emotional hangover can manifest as sluggishness on the field, lapses in concentration, or a failure to execute fundamental strategies. Players might find themselves less engaged during practice leading up to the next game, resulting in poorer preparation and performance.
Moreover, college athletes face a unique set of pressures outside their sport that can contribute to letdown performances. Academic responsibilities, social life, family expectations, and even part-time jobs all compete for their time and mental energy. Following a major victory, some players may become distracted by celebrations, media obligations, or simply a sense of accomplishment that lessens the urgency to focus fully on the next opponent. Coaches, too, can sometimes underestimate the challenge of keeping their teams mentally sharp after a big win, inadvertently allowing complacency to seep into their game plans or motivational talks.
Another important factor contributing to letdown games is physical fatigue. College sports demand a high level of athletic conditioning, and the intensity of certain matchups can leave players physically drained. The human body, regardless of conditioning, requires recovery to perform optimally. When teams face a tough schedule with limited rest days, or when a key player returns from injury and is still regaining fitness, the risk of a letdown increases. This fatigue can result in slower reaction times, decreased stamina, and a greater likelihood of errors and injuries during the game. Additionally, travel demands, particularly for college teams that must cross time zones or endure long bus rides, add to the physical toll and can exacerbate letdown conditions.
Spotting a letdown game before it unfolds requires careful analysis of several contextual clues. One red flag is when a team has just played an emotionally and physically demanding game, such as a rivalry or playoff match, and is scheduled to face a seemingly lesser opponent shortly afterward. The gap between the two games might not allow for adequate physical recovery or mental reset. Furthermore, teams coming off a big win might show signs in their practice sessions or pregame preparations that indicate a lack of focus, such as lower intensity, reduced communication, or visible fatigue. Coaches and observers who pay attention to these subtle signals often gain insight into the team’s readiness.
Another useful indicator lies in the narrative surrounding the upcoming game. If media coverage, coaching interviews, or player comments reflect overconfidence or dismissiveness toward the next opponent, it suggests a potential letdown scenario. Teams that publicly downplay their upcoming contest often struggle to summon the necessary intensity. Conversely, when an underdog opponent is highly motivated and coming off a recent loss, the conditions are ripe for an upset born from the favored team’s lack of preparation or focus. The underdog, driven by pride and the desire to prove themselves, tends to rise to the occasion, exposing the vulnerability of the complacent favorite.
Statistical analysis also plays a role in identifying letdown games. Historical data shows that teams who win big or have emotionally charged games frequently perform below expectations in their next contest. Examining metrics such as shooting percentages, turnovers, penalties, or unforced errors can reveal patterns of decline. For example, a basketball team that shoots exceptionally well in one game might see a sudden drop in shooting accuracy or defensive intensity in the next, indicating a lack of mental sharpness. Similarly, in college football, teams that allow unusually high yards after contact or commit more penalties than usual in the game following a big win might be experiencing a letdown. Coaches and analysts who monitor these trends can anticipate which teams might struggle.
The psychological state of the athletes is pivotal. Mental fatigue and burnout are real concerns in college sports, where young athletes juggle multiple demands. A team’s mental resilience can be tested by the pressure to maintain a winning streak or meet high expectations. When the psychological burden mounts, players may unconsciously disengage during games perceived as “easy,” leading to lapses in concentration. The interplay between motivation and pressure is delicate; some players thrive under pressure, while others falter. Coaches who understand these dynamics often try to instill a culture of consistent effort, emphasizing that every game requires full commitment regardless of the opponent or previous results.
Team dynamics also influence the likelihood of a letdown game. After a big win, individual players might experience shifts in roles or playing time as coaches experiment with lineups or rest key starters. These changes can disrupt team chemistry and communication, resulting in a less cohesive performance. Additionally, internal distractions such as conflicts between players, uncertainty about playing time, or off-field issues can emerge more prominently when the team’s focus wavers. Such disruptions are often more pronounced in college sports where young athletes are still learning to manage interpersonal relationships and leadership roles within the team environment.
In some cases, coaching strategy plays a significant role in letdown games. Coaches may consciously or unconsciously dial back intensity, rotate players more heavily, or simplify tactics in games perceived as less challenging. While these decisions might be motivated by long-term goals such as player development or injury prevention, they can backfire by reducing competitive edge. Opponents sensing a lack of urgency often capitalize on this, turning what should have been routine victories into close calls or outright losses. Experienced coaches recognize the importance of maintaining high standards and communicating clear expectations regardless of the opponent’s perceived strength.
Environmental and external factors can also contribute to letdown performances. Playing at unfamiliar venues, adverse weather conditions, or facing travel disruptions can unsettle teams, especially if they follow a taxing prior game. The distractions and adjustments required can drain mental and physical resources, leaving players less prepared. Additionally, crowd dynamics influence performance; a team used to playing in front of large, supportive crowds may struggle in quieter or hostile environments, particularly when motivation is already lacking after a big win.
Fans and media often overlook the subtle yet critical role of motivation cycles in college sports. Motivation is rarely constant; it fluctuates based on a host of factors including recent results, personal goals, team culture, and external pressures. Letdown games often occur during natural dips in motivation when the emotional high of a big victory gives way to complacency or fatigue. Recognizing these cycles requires a nuanced understanding of human psychology and team dynamics. Observers who focus solely on technical skill and physical readiness may miss the bigger picture of what influences performance.
To address the issue of letdown games, teams increasingly turn to sports psychology and mental conditioning. Techniques such as goal setting, visualization, mindfulness, and focus drills help athletes maintain consistent motivation and manage emotional highs and lows. Coaches integrate mental training into their preparation routines, emphasizing the importance of viewing each game as a new challenge rather than a routine task. These efforts aim to build resilience and mental toughness, enabling teams to avoid the pitfalls of complacency and distraction.
Leadership within the team also plays a critical role. Captains and veteran players who set a standard of professionalism and effort can help steer their teammates through periods of emotional fluctuation. Their ability to motivate others, maintain discipline, and foster a competitive mindset often makes the difference between a letdown and a steady performance. Teams with strong leadership tend to rebound quickly from highs and lows, maintaining a focus on consistent excellence.
The broader institutional environment matters as well. College athletic programs that emphasize a culture of hard work, continuous improvement, and accountability tend to produce teams less prone to letdowns. Support systems such as academic counseling, nutrition, physical therapy, and mental health resources contribute to the overall well-being of athletes, helping them manage stress and maintain peak performance. Conversely, programs that lack such support or place excessive pressure on athletes may inadvertently contribute to burnout and inconsistency.
Fans play a role in the dynamic of letdown games too. The heightened excitement and attention following big wins can create expectations that add pressure on athletes. The subsequent games, often perceived as “easy,” may be met with less enthusiasm from fans, affecting the atmosphere and energy levels during those contests. While fan passion is a vital ingredient in college sports, unrealistic expectations or uneven support can influence player motivation in subtle ways.

Simulated sports, often driven by sophisticated algorithms and artificial intelligence, aim to recreate real-world sporting events in a virtual environment. These simulations use historical data, player statistics, and complex models to produce results that mirror the unpredictability of actual games. eSports, on the other hand, involve competitive video gaming where professional players or teams face off in popular titles like League of Legends, Dota 2, Counter-Strike, and many others. The skill, strategy, and teamwork displayed in eSports tournaments attract massive audiences and offer a distinct form of competition where the digital and real worlds intersect.
Approaching simulated sports and eSports requires a different mindset than traditional sports analysis. The variables influencing outcomes are often less about physical conditions or injuries and more about game mechanics, player decisions, and the programming underlying the simulations. This means that enthusiasts must adjust their strategies to account for the unique factors that drive these virtual contests.
One fundamental aspect to consider is the importance of understanding the underlying mechanics of the simulation or game. For simulated sports, this involves learning how the software processes inputs and generates outcomes. For instance, some simulations weigh recent player performance heavily, while others might place more emphasis on long-term statistics or random elements to mimic unpredictability. Gaining insight into these mechanics allows for a more nuanced approach to decision-making, as it highlights which factors are most influential in determining results.
Similarly, familiarity with the game rules and meta-strategies in eSports is crucial. Unlike physical sports, where the basic rules are relatively static, eSports titles often undergo frequent updates, balancing changes, and meta shifts that can drastically alter gameplay dynamics. Following these changes closely helps to anticipate how teams or players might adapt, offering an edge when predicting outcomes. Keeping up with patch notes, professional player interviews, and community discussions is a valuable practice for anyone looking to engage thoughtfully in this space.
Another important factor is the study of player or team form. In simulated sports, this might translate to monitoring the data inputs or parameters used in the simulation engine, such as player ratings or simulated injuries. In eSports, analyzing recent performances, tournament results, and even psychological factors like team morale or player confidence can provide insight into potential outcomes. Unlike real-world sports, where injuries or weather conditions might play a significant role, digital contests shift the focus more toward mental preparation and tactical execution, which are often easier to track through statistics and player interviews.
One should also pay close attention to historical data and trends. In simulations, patterns often emerge due to the underlying algorithms, revealing tendencies such as the frequency of upsets or the impact of certain player attributes on outcomes. Similarly, in eSports, studying head-to-head records, map preferences, and team compositions can reveal strategic advantages or weaknesses. This historical perspective enables more strategic choices, as it reveals what kinds of results have been common in past scenarios.
It is also vital to recognize the influence of randomness or chance within these digital contests. While both simulated sports and eSports are highly skill-based, elements of randomness can still play a role. In simulations, randomness is often intentionally built in to mimic the unpredictability of real sports. In eSports, randomness might come from game mechanics like critical hits, random spawns, or other probabilistic events. Accepting that no outcome is ever guaranteed helps maintain realistic expectations and encourages the use of disciplined, well-informed strategies rather than relying on luck.
